BDP wrote:
I received my 64" white PLM already (in September). Do I need to get it replaced with the new-fabric version?


Only if you find it to be problematic. We did not have many, if any, issues witht the 64 and 51 inch sizes. The larger size of the 86" enhanced any inconsistencies in hand assemblies, which then compounded the issues with fabric instability.

I finally got my 86" PLM v2! It's very nice and focuses the light much more than I thought it would, even at relatively short distances. With my silver version, the light is very specular, at least in the few test shots I have taken. I also ordered a 61 but it's not here yet. It's silver also, and I am thinking about changing it to a white.

The question I have is what happens if you stand in front of the 86 to shoot? I am thinking I need to stand to the side to get the full effect since the light is pretty focused.

When you say it focuses the light, does that mean it spotlights, or has a hot spot?

When you say the light is specular, does that mean the silver PLM is very reflective?

If you stand in front of it to shoot, you'll likely create a dark portion on your subject. If you shoot from behind the PLM, obviously you will have to be off to the side a bit, but it should be very close to shooting from the center depending on the distance to your subject.

To say the light is focused would not be a good thing imo. If you look at the Rob Galbraith review, the PLMs look to be spreading the light really well.

Did you also buy the diffuser?

I should have been more clear, there is very little spill so the light stays where you put it. It doesn't have a hot spot at all. The light is not as soft as you would expect from say, a softbox or shoot through. It has an edge or specularity that provides contrast, which I like.

There is one thing I would kind of wish for is a hole to shoot through when you are behind the 86 and you want it's light on axis. Sort of a giant ring light I guess. Could make for a nice effect!

I have limited room in my studio so shooting off to the side is sometimes difficult, no matter what size of modifier I use.
